Human-computer interaction, or HCI, is the field concerned with how people use and experience computing systems. It combines computer science, design, psychology, ergonomics, and social research to create interfaces that are effective, understandable, accessible, and safe. In AI products, HCI addresses how users express intent, interpret uncertain outputs, correct errors, calibrate trust, and retain control when automation behaves unexpectedly. Researchers use interviews, observation, prototypes, experiments, and usability studies to test designs in context. Good HCI does not simply make a model easier to access; it helps align the entire interaction with real human capabilities, limitations, goals, and responsibilities.
